Understanding Medical Billing Certification
Medical billing certification involves a formal evaluation of your knowledge and skills in the coding and billing processes within the healthcare system. Health insurance providers require accurate and efficient billing to ensure smooth operations and timely payments. Earning a medical billing certification indicates proficiency in this critical area.
Types of Medical Billing Certifications
Several organizations offer certification for medical billing professionals.Here are the most recognized certifications:
- Certified Professional Coder (CPC) – Offered by the AAPC.
- Certified Billing and Coding Specialist (CBCS) – Offered by the NHA.
- Registered Health Information Technician (RHIT) – Offered by AHIMA.
- Certified Medical Billing Specialist (CMBS) - offered by the AMBA.

Preparing for the Medical Billing Certification Exam
Preparation is key to passing the medical billing certification exam. Here are some effective tips to ensure you are ready:
1. Understand the Exam Structure
Before you start studying, familiarize yourself with the exam format, duration, and topics covered. Here’s a breakdown of a typical medical billing certification exam:
Section | Topics | Weightage |
---|---|---|
Medical Terminology | basic terms, Anatomy | 20% |
Coding Systems | ICD, CPT Codes | 30% |
Billing | Insurance Claims, Accounts Receivable | 30% |
Regulations | Compliance, HIPAA | 20% |
2. Study Materials
- Textbooks and Study Guides: Choose recommended books for your specific certification.
- Online Courses: websites like coursera, Udemy, and AAPC offer courses tailored for certification preparation.
- Practise Exams: Take practice tests to familiarize yourself with the exam format and question styles.
3. Study Groups and Forums
Joining study groups or online forums can provide invaluable insights and support. Connect with other candidates to exchange study materials and tips.
4. Time Management
Set a study schedule that allows you to cover all topics thoroughly. Break down your study sessions into manageable chunks to avoid burnout.
